The Federal Bureau of Intelligence (FBI) carried out improper surveillance on multiple government officials, according to court documents released Friday.

The Foreign Intelligence Surveillance Court (FISC) issued an opinion stating that the FBI improperly used powers granted under the Foreign Intelligence Surveillance Act (FISA) to gather information on an unnamed United States senator and other state officials after a petition was submitted by the American Civil Liberties Union (ACLU), according to Just The News. Section 702 of FISA grants the FBI considerable surveillance powers against foreign targets.
